Western New Mexico University

Western New Mexico University is a small four-year, primarily residential school, located in a remote small town (Silver City, New Mexico). It is a public school, located in the fantastic Southwest area of the country.

Dr. John Counts is the President of the school. You can find more information about Western New Mexico University by visiting their website.

Western New Mexico University has an open admissions policy. This policy may or may not affect your chances of being admitted to the school.

There are currently 2,246 students enrolled in the Western New Mexico University.

Academic and career counseling services are available to students and, if it fits better with your needs, the school offers some programs via distance learning.

The school has on-campus housing available for up to 401 students. You may also choose to participate in a meals program (19 meals per week)

The average tuition for out-of-state full-time undergraduates is approximately $10,512. If you are an in-state student, then the average tuition is approximately $2,256. Any tuition figures are exclusive of required fees, books, and supplies. The fees can vary, but books typically average about $1,000. It is estimated that the total cost for an in-state student is $12,455 per year and $20,711 per year for an out-of-state student. If you choose to live off-campus, then it is possible for costs to be higher.
